1. 首页
  2. 数据库
  3. 其它
  4. Benchmark Algorithms:Java中的Sorting Algorithms基准测试应用程序 源码

Benchmark Algorithms:Java中的Sorting Algorithms基准测试应用程序 源码

上传者: 2021-04-24 11:58:22上传 ZIP文件 4.83KB 热度 17次
基准算法 Java中的Sorting Algorithms基准测试应用程序 该算法基准测试程序使用最大为10,000的整数的测试输入条件来测量算法的时间复杂度。 虽然不是非常面向对象,但我们由于将其构建为一个整体式代码块而获得了额外的荣誉,这就是我所做的。 使用javac编译ie / gmit / dip / *。java运行-> ie.gmit.dip.Benchmarker 图形输出屏幕 表格输出 我们正在对引入的算法进行基准测试,方法是创建从250个最大到10,000个整数的各种输入大小的随机数数组,并根据计时给定算法的执行时间(以毫秒为单位)对时间复杂度进行测量。 我们通过使用Java的System.nanoTime()函数来做到这一点,即在调用算法之前就启动时钟,并在返回算法后立即停止时钟。 之后,我们将时间转换为毫秒以进行分析,在此我们计算每种输入大小下每种算法在10
下载地址
用户评论